How to Increase Guild Activeness in AFK Journey
Needless to say, the path to the active Guild depends on your Guild participation inAFK Journey. One of the best ways to ensure active guild participation is to complete the Guild quests.
Quests specifically designed for guild-related activities are reset every week so you can quickly increase your activeness score. Once you have completed these quests, you earn Guild Activeness, accumulate valuable Guild Medals, and contribute to the Guild Fund.
But that’s not all, since each Activeness in Guild will grant you one Guild XP, which will aid in increasing your guild’s status. As your guild accumulates more XP, it climbs higher in the ranks and unlocks a plethora of bonuses along the way. One of the additional perks is that you may use diamonds to getinvite lettersand other important stuff.

Although you can complete any quest,AFK Journeybeginnersshould focus on completing easier quests such as login quests, dream realm adventures, and battles. They’re pretty straightforward and just require you to play the game regularly. However, the level of these quests progresses gradually according to your skills.
Each time you complete a given quest, the subsequent next quest will possess a higher competitiveness value compared to the previous one. To find out your Activeness score, just head over to your Guild and look for your name among the members. You’ll see a column labeled Activeness with your score right there.
